WORK to strengthen a bridge means a main road will be shut on Friday and won't re-open until Monday.
Colchester Road, in Witham, will be closed to all traffic from 8pm on Friday until 6am on Monday.
It will be shut to traffic between Avenue Road and Crittall Road so new foundations can be installed at Catholic Bridge.
A temporary pedestrian crossing has been in place for several weeks as work to the bridge takes place.
It is a popular road for drivers leaving the centre of Witham and joining the A12 northbound.
A diversion along Freebournes Road, Pasture Road, and The Grove will be in place.
